Photos: Cedar Rapids floodgate test
Cedar Rapids’ First Avenue floodgate was closed Tuesday morning to test the seal. The 57,000-pound gate, which is stored in place, was installed in December 2022. It can be closed in about five minutes.
Riley Bear with Michels directs a PVC rig containing a garden hose and spray nozzle as workers test the joint between the seal and the First Avenue floodgate in southeast Cedar Rapids Tuesday. The floodgate is 12 feet high and 82 feet long. The floodgate weighs 57,000 pounds and is six feet thick. The roller gate is stored in place. Workers on-site said the gate can be rolled into place in about five minutes. (Jim Slosiarek/The Gazette)
